Your first experience, step by step.
We recommend entering the space 10 to 15 minutes early. After leaving your shoes and belongings, you’ll be invited to enjoy a quiet moment to settle into the atmosphere.
A mat, a blanket, a bolster, an eye pillow. You lie down, you adjust, you close your eyes.
As the instruments begin, your only task is to exist. Breathe naturally and allow your attention to rest or wander as it will. If you find yourself drifting into sleep, know that it is a natural and welcome part of the process.
The instruments fade into a purposeful silence. We leave you with a few minutes to slowly reawaken. Take your time to hydrate and move back into the day at a pace that feels natural to you.
Comfort, layers, that is about it.
Wear something loose and comfortable that allows you to lie down with ease. Natural fabrics work best. We recommend dressing in layers; as the nervous system settles and the body stills, your temperature will naturally drop. If you tend to feel the cold, bring a pair of warm socks. We provide everything else.
A few minutes early.
Sessions begin on time. Plan to arrive 10 to 15 minutes early. To preserve the atmosphere, we ask that phones remain off or on flight mode. Arrive lightly nourished rather than full, and try to avoid drinking water immediately before the session to ensure your rest remains uninterrupted.
